Daniel Webster Allard (2997 – 3069, aged 72 years) is a MechWarrior with the Kell Hounds. Dan, as he was more commonly known, steadily rose up the ranks of the unit, to full command of the unit after Morgan Kell retired from active command. The brother of Justin Allard and uncle of Kai Allard-Liao, Dan married Morgan's illegitimate daughter Megan Kell.
History
Early history
Attended New Avalon Military Academy where he became friends with Jacques de Gambier, whose grandfather had served in the same 'Mech unit as his own.[4]
Dan was assigned to the Kell Hounds by Hanse Davion[5] for his six year assignment in 3015.[6]
After events of Kell Hound's battle on Mallory's World in 3016, he found himself holding the unit together after Morgan Kell reduced the Hounds to battalion a sized unit.[7]
Originally piloting a Valkyrie, after its destruction he received a prototype Wolfhound which became Allard's signature 'Mech. Dan continued to pilot one despite rising to command of the Kell Hounds, until his death on Graceland in 3069 during combat against Clan Jade Falcon.
Death
Lt. Colonel Daniel Allard was died in combat with Clan Jade Falcon forces on June 12, 3069 after fighting with Taman Malthus, who he had met fourteen years earlier.[8]
BattleMechs
He piloted a Valkyrie until he sacrificed it to temporarily stop Yorinaga Kurita on Styx.[9]
After that he was given a new Wolfhound[10], that he piloted until his death. Sometimes during the Clan Invasion his 'Mech was fully enhanced with Clan technology.[11]
